Rainwater harvesting system installation in Morris, OK typically costs between $1,500 to $5,000 per system, with an average cost of around $3,000. The total cost can depend on the system's size, complexity, and any additional features like filtration systems.
Local contractors in Morris charge between $75 and $150 per hour for installation services, and it's crucial to check with the Morris City Planning Department for any permits required for installation. Some systems may also require inspections, which could add to the overall cost.
When comparing quotes from contractors in Morris, it's essential to consider not only the initial costs but also the long-term savings on water bills and the benefits of sustainability. Ask for a breakdown of costs and potential maintenance needs.

Yes, a rainwater harvesting system can be designed for indoor use, but it typically requires additional treatment and filtration to ensure the water is safe for consumption. In Morris, many homeowners utilize harvested rainwater for non-potable uses, such as flushing toilets, washing clothes, or irrigation. For indoor use, it’s essential to install proper filtration systems and adhere to health regulations to ensure water quality. While using rainwater indoors can significantly reduce water bills, it's crucial to consult with professionals who specialize in rainwater harvesting to design a system that meets safety standards and your specific needs.
Choosing the right rainwater harvesting system involves considering several factors, including your water needs, available space for installation, and budget. In Morris, homeowners should first assess their average water consumption to determine the size of the storage tank needed. Additionally, consider the roof area from which rainwater will be collected, as larger roofs can yield more water. It's also vital to evaluate local regulations regarding rainwater harvesting to ensure compliance. Consulting with a local professional can help you decide on the best system design, including filtration and distribution methods that align with your specific needs and property constraints.
Installing a rainwater harvesting system offers numerous benefits for homeowners in Morris. Primarily, it helps conserve water, allowing you to reduce reliance on municipal water supplies, especially during dry months. This can lead to significant savings on water bills over time. Rainwater is typically softer than tap water, making it ideal for irrigation and gardening, as it can promote healthier plant growth without the chemicals found in treated water. Additionally, harvesting rainwater can reduce stormwater runoff, minimizing flooding and erosion issues in your yard. This eco-friendly practice not only supports sustainability but also enhances your property’s value.
A rainwater harvesting system is a sustainable approach to collecting and storing rainwater for various uses, such as irrigation, landscaping, and even indoor use in some cases. In Morris, this system captures rainwater from roofs and directs it into storage tanks or cisterns. This practice not only conserves water but also reduces runoff, helping to manage stormwater in your area. By utilizing a rainwater harvesting system, homeowners can significantly lower their water bills and contribute to environmental sustainability. It's an effective way to make the most of natural resources while promoting responsible water use in your household.
Maintaining a rainwater harvesting system is essential for ensuring its longevity and efficiency. In Morris, regular maintenance tasks include cleaning gutters and downspouts to prevent debris buildup, which can block water flow. It's also important to inspect the storage tanks periodically for any signs of sediment accumulation and to clean them as needed. Additionally, checking and replacing filters will help ensure that the harvested rainwater remains clean and suitable for use. Regularly monitoring the system for leaks or damage will prevent costly repairs and ensure optimal performance. By adhering to a maintenance schedule, you can maximize the benefits of your rainwater harvesting system.
